At least six people were reported injured when a tornado ripped through Jonesboro, Arkansas, on Saturday, March 28.

The storm flattened buildings and destroyed at least one business, and it also caused extensive damage to Turtle Creek Mall, local media reported. Authorities were conducting search-and-rescue operations into the night. The National Weather Service confirmed the tornado at 4.25 pm.

This video shows several destroyed or partially destroyed houses and an upturned car in a street north-east of Jonesboro Municipal Airport, which was also reported to have sustained damage in the powerful winds. Credit: Doris Kimbrough via Storyful
